Tham gia thảo luận tại FO4VN ─ Đội hình Chiến thuật FO4 ─ Tra cứu cầu thủ FO4
JXLinux 8.x Offline (Võ lâm 1)
Các mã nguồn scripts được chỉnh sửa và phát triển bởi cộng đồng đam mê tìm hiểu kỹ thuật phát triển game hay còn được gọi là Hội quán võ lâm. Các tài nguyên được phân phối lại theo giấy phép GNU GPL.
Trong quá trình tìm hiểu, nhóm có tải và tham khảo các nguồn tài nguyên trên các diễn đàn, blog và mạng xã hội từ internet không tránh khỏi các sai sót các vấn đề liên quan đến tác quyền. Nếu có điều gì sai sót mong tác giả lượng thứ, vui lòng liên hệ [email protected] với các minh chứng về tác quyền. Chúng tôi sẽ gỡ bỏ theo đúng qui định pháp luật với tinh thần tôn trọng tác giả.
Official Github: FO4VN ─ Đội hình Chiến thuật FO4 ─ Tra cứu cầu thủ FO4
Tên mã: JxOffline 1 (tên gọi bởi cộng đồng JXLinux)
Tiếng Trung: 剑侠情缘
Tiếng Việt: Võ lâm truyền kỳ 1 – VLTK Offline
Phiên bản: 8.x
Cấu trúc thư mục
- client: Thư mục chứa mã nguồn scripts và các tập tin cần thiết chạy game client.
- server
- jxser: Thư mục chứa scripts và các tập tin cần thiết chạy game server trên nền CentOS.
- requirements.txt: yêu cầu cấu hình tối thiểu cho phần cứng cũng như phần mềm để vận hành hệ thống game.
- revision.log: ghi chú các thay đổi qua từng phiên bản.
Khi đặt tên nhánh cần tuân theo quy ước như sau:
- Tên nhánh và tên PR được viết thường không dấu, cách nhau bởi dấu chấm (.) và có tiếp đầu ngữ. Ví dụ:
script.them-kim-ma-lenh-khi-danh-quai-9x
. Trong đó:script
: là tiếp đầu ngữ.them-kim-ma-lenh
: là tên ngắn gọn của nhánh hoặc PR phản ánh được nội dung của phần chỉnh sửa, trong ví dụ này là thêm kim mã lệnnh khi đánh quái 9x.
- Tiếp đầu ngữ được quy ước cụ thể như sau:
doc
: chỉnh sửa bao gồm các ghi chú, tài liệu hướng dẫn.bin
: chỉnh sửa bao gồm các công cụ hỗ trợ, các tập tin nhị phân trong client, server.script
: chỉnh sửa bao gồm các tập tin scripts và tập tin cấu hình ini, txt.feat
: (viết tắt của feature) dùng khi bạn muốn đăng lên một tính năng lớn, trong nhánh gồm nhiều thay đổi về script, có khi kèm cả các tài liệu doc và file nhị phân bin.
Xem chi tiết tại FO4VN ─ Đội hình Chiến thuật FO4 ─ Tra cứu cầu thủ FO4
Hướng dẫn cài đặt
Bước 1: Cài đặt trò chơi phiên bản gốc
Cài đặt trò chơi phiên bản gốc, sau đó mở sẵn thư mục cài đặt lên chuẩn bị cho Bước 4 (bằng cách click phải chuột lên biểu tượng trò chơi vừa cài đặt xong, chọn Open file location). Lưu ý hai thư mục bên dưới:
data
music
Bước 2: Tải máy chủ ảo VMWare WinXP và CentOS server
Tải máy chủ ảo VMWare WinXP và CentOS server từ các nhà cung cấp dịch vụ lưu trữ.
Bước 3: Tải client và server mới nhất từ Github
Tải client và server mới nhất từ Github. GitHub sẽ nén cả client và server mới nhất vào tập tin jx1linux-main.tar.gz
. Để tải tập tin này bấm vào link này.
Bước 4: Cài đặt
- Giải nén
jx1linux-main.tar.gz
vào nơi bạn muốn lưu trữ hệ thống game (vd: ổ D:). Sau khi giải nén bạn sẽ có 2 thư mụcD:client
vàD:server
. - Giải nén các máy chủ ảo
server.7z
vào thư mụcserver
(D:server). Nếu giải nén thành công, bạn sẽ có thêm 2 thư mụcWin
vàCentOS
bên trong thư mụcserver
. - Dữ liệu gốc gồm 2 phần là
data
vàmusic
:- Copy thư mục
data
ở Bước 1 dán đè lên thư mụcdata
có sẵn bên trong thư mụcclient
(D:client). - Copy thư mục
music
ở Bước 1 chép đè vào thư mụcmusic
có sẵn trongclient
(D:client).
- Copy thư mục
Bước 5: Triển khai
- Vận hành máy chủ:
- Mở thư mục
D:server
chạy lần lượt các máy ảoserverCentOSCentOS16-EuroFun.vmx
vàserverWinJXWindows-EuroFun.vmx
. Nhớ chọn “I moved it” ở lần đầu chạy máy ảo.
- Mở thư mục
- Cập nhật
jxser
:- Sử dụng WinSCP kết nối vào máy chủ CentOS, sau đó chép toàn bộ thư mục
jxser
lên máy chủ này.
- Sử dụng WinSCP kết nối vào máy chủ CentOS, sau đó chép toàn bộ thư mục
- Khởi động dịch vụ trên máy chủ CentOS:
- Bấm lần lượt Bước 1, Bước 2 và Bước 3 nằm trên màn hình Desktop máy ảo
JXWindows-EuroFun
. - Ở Bước 3, trên ứng dụng SecureCRT, bấm “Kết nối”. Chờ đến khi dấu nhắc lệnh xuất hiện trên màn hình đen của ứng dụng SecureCRT.
- Trên thanh truy xuất nhanh SecureCRT, bạn sẽ tìm thấy các nút shortcut 1, 2, 3, S1 và Nâng cấp (các nút tròn xanh lá). Do bạn vừa chép
jxser
lên máu chủ CentOS, cần bấm shortcut “Nâng cấp” ở góc phải cùng để thực hiện ghi nhận cập nhật thư mục script mới. Những lần khởi động sau không cần phải bấm nút này nữa. Cuối cùng, bấm lần lượt các shortcut 1, 2, 3 và S1 trên các tab khác nhau của SecureCRT để khởi động máy chủ. Hoàn tất.
- Bấm lần lượt Bước 1, Bước 2 và Bước 3 nằm trên màn hình Desktop máy ảo
Hoa Sơn tuyệt đỉnh
Ba Lăng huyện
Hoa Sơn phái tu tiên
Tiêu Dao (có thể tự mod thêm vào)
Hiệu thuốc Tương Dương
Kỳ nhân dị sĩ tụ tập tại Tương Dương phủ
Công cụ đa dụng hỗ trợ biên tập Lua scripts hiển thị tiếng Việt TCVN3, chỉnh sửa nhanh tài khoản, v.v…
Mega: Tải về
Mediafire: Tải về
Công cụ hỗ trợ biên tập Lua scripts hiển thị tiếng Việt TCVN3, không phá vỡ cấu trúc chữ gốc tiếng Trung. Đồng thời hỗ trợ chuyển ngữ nhanh với tổ hợp phím Ctrl + Shift + T.
Mega: Tải về
Mediafire: Tải về
Công cụ chép scripts, và các tập tin khác lên game server.
Mega: Tải về
Mediafire: Tải về